We’re pleased to announce that Todd Hillman has recently joined the Central Bark team as our new Director of Franchise Development. This announcement comes as Central Bark is experiencing record setting growth, continuous double digit revenue gains, and the opening and signing of multiple new locations and development agreements amid increased demand for dog care in the $123+ billion pet care space.

Some background on Todd. He comes to Central Bark from his role as director of franchise development for Wow Wow Hawaiian Lemonade Franchising. Prior to that, he served as director of franchise development for Hammer & Nails, a grooming salon for men, and as a manager of franchise development for Massage Envy. Earlier in his career, Todd was a franchise owner and area developer in the home inspection and home health industry.

As Central Bark CEO Bob Crawford stated, “Todd comes to us with an extensive background in franchise development and sales, but also with the added benefit of having been a franchisee and area developer as well. That gives him a unique perspective into franchise ownership when speaking with prospective franchisees about potentially investing in our brand. Todd’s experience and ability will continue to help Central Bark move forward in identifying and building the right relationships with new franchise partners. We are very excited to have him on board.”
